Dysfunctional: the Rick Langlais story

Rate this book
Dysfunctional: The Rick Langlais Story, is a compelling and unforgettable story of one man who experienced the raw ugliness of abuse, violence and addiction, and emerged a champion of love and hope for inner city street people. The book follows Rick’s journey as he emerged from a childhood of horrific abuse to become a powerful street fighter, drug dealer and enforcer, only to spiral into the depths of addiction and despair. At his lowest point Rick met a pastor who introduced him to Jesus. Far from the end of his struggles, this was the beginning of the hardest battle of his life as he fought to overcome the addictions and demons of his past, and learned to fit into a world that he knew nothing about. Rick is a survivor who believes that every person, no matter how deeply entrenched he or she may be in cycles of abuse, addiction or despair, is a person of immeasurable value, and is never beyond the reach of God’s love. Rick understands the needs and struggles of the people he ministers to perhaps better than anyone else. He knows because he’s been there.
